Top Ten Week 9

1. Oxbridge Academy- With the struggles of MCC this year I see Oxbridge meeting CM in the state game and actually Oxbridge pulling off the off set and winning state this year

2. Pahokee- They will have a very tough game versus Cocoa next week but they should finish the season with only 2 losses and winning the muck bowl for second straight year and also I see them making another run at a state chamiponship

3. Palm Beach Central- Very surprising team this year with only two losses on the season as well to MCC very tight game and Palm bay very tight game, they knocked off both Atlantic and Seminole Ridge who only have 1 loss on the season

4. Atlantic- Only 1 loss on the season very talented group of kids that will probably make 3rd round this year

5. Seminole Ridge- Only 1 loss on the season as well but the verdict still out on this team for me I want to see how they play this friday night versus pahokee

6. Dwyer- Decent team but don't see them making it out the first round but I do see them getting in

7. Park Vista- Very similar to Seminole Ridge to me don't know how good this team is all wins versus teams that has losing records

8. Glades Central- Hester doing a decent job bringing them back to who they once were but they are about 2 years out from that 

9. Palm Beach Gardens- Very talented team with probably 4 or 5 power five division players on this roster very underachieved this year

10. Kings Academy- 6-0 has played a very easy schedule to this point I see them not making it out the first round especially if that opponent is oxbridge
